bool TestCommonCases() {
std::cout << "Running " << __FUNCTION__ << std::endl;
RelevantScriptFeatureExtractor extractor;
std::map<int, float> float_features;
bool test_successful = true;
string input = "just some plain text";
if (!extractor.Extract(input, &float_features) ||
!FeaturesNear(input, {{chrome_lang_id::kScriptOtherUtf8OneByte, 1.00}},
float_features)) {
test_successful = false;
}
input = "ヸヂ゠ヂ";
if (!extractor.Extract(input, &float_features) ||
!FeaturesNear(input, {{chrome_lang_id::kScriptKatakana, 1.00}},
float_features)) {
test_successful = false;
}
// 4 Latin letters mixed with 4 Katakana letters.
input = "ヸtヂe゠xtヂ";
if (!extractor.Extract(input, &float_features) ||
!FeaturesNear(input, {{chrome_lang_id::kScriptOtherUtf8OneByte, 0.5},
{chrome_lang_id::kScriptKatakana, 0.5}},
float_features)) {
test_successful = false;
}
input = "just some 121212%^^( ヸヂ゠ヂ text";
if (!extractor.Extract(input, &float_features) ||
!FeaturesNear(input, {{chrome_lang_id::kScriptOtherUtf8OneByte, 0.75},
{chrome_lang_id::kScriptKatakana, 0.25}},
float_features)) {
test_successful = false;
}
return test_successful;
}
